Notice: this Wiki will be going read only early in 2024 and edits will no longer be possible. Please see: https://gitlab.eclipse.org/eclipsefdn/helpdesk/-/wikis/Wiki-shutdown-plan for the plan.
Difference between revisions of "Hudson-ci/Planning/Job Templates"
(New page: == Overview == This page is for discussing the "Job Templates" feature. It is sometime also known as cascading jobs == Requirements == Details are comming later, but the high le...) |
|||
Line 1: | Line 1: | ||
− | = | + | {{hudson|pageTitle=Planning: Job Templates}} |
− | + | == Overview == | |
+ | This page is for discussing the "Job Templates" feature. It is sometime also known as cascading jobs | ||
+ | <br> | ||
− | == Requirements == | + | == Requirements == |
− | Details are comming later, but the high level requirements are | + | Details are comming later, but the high level requirements are |
+ | <br> | ||
− | + | #It must be visible in the job which values are inherited and from where | |
− | #It must be visible in the job which values are inherited and from where | + | #It must be possible to remove a specialization in a job reverting to the inherited value |
− | #It must be possible to remove a specialization in a job reverting to the inherited value | + | #It must be able to mark a job as "template" so it is possible to define triggers in them, without the triggers actually triggering on these incomplete jobs |
− | #It must be able to mark a job as "template" so it is possible to define triggers in them, without the triggers actually triggering on these incomplete jobs | + | #In these template jobs it must be possible to specify which values are "exported" and which is unset. |
− | #In these template jobs it must be possible to | + | |
#Multiple inheritence must be possible. | #Multiple inheritence must be possible. |
Revision as of 05:12, 5 September 2011
Hudson Continuous Integration Server | |
Website | |
Download | |
Community | |
Mailing List • Forums • IRC • mattermost | |
Issues | |
Open • Help Wanted • Bug Day | |
Contribute | |
Browse Source |
Planning: Job Templates |
---|
Overview
This page is for discussing the "Job Templates" feature. It is sometime also known as cascading jobs
Requirements
Details are comming later, but the high level requirements are
- It must be visible in the job which values are inherited and from where
- It must be possible to remove a specialization in a job reverting to the inherited value
- It must be able to mark a job as "template" so it is possible to define triggers in them, without the triggers actually triggering on these incomplete jobs
- In these template jobs it must be possible to specify which values are "exported" and which is unset.
- Multiple inheritence must be possible.